本文建立了铸坯凝固传热数学模型,模拟计算了铸坯温度场、坯壳厚度、热流场、坯壳热收缩应力场、坯壳与铜壁间气隙厚度;计算出的坯壳厚度与实测的坯壳厚度基本吻合,计算结果可为连铸机生产和连铸机设计提供参考。
A solidification heat transfer mathematics model for billets was established, the analog computations were made for the billet's temperature field, shell thickness, heat flow field, shell's heat shrinkage stress field, thickness of the gas gap between billet shell and mold wall. The calculated shell thick is basically identical with that of real billet. Thus the calculated results can be used as references for the production and design of continuous caster.
